A biochemical study investigates the phototransduction cascade within human rod cells. When a photon of light strikes the outer segment of the rod, it interacts with the chromophore retinal.

Which of the following describes the specific molecular transition triggered by this event?

  1. The conversion of beta-carotene into two molecules of 11-cis retinal.
  2. The isomerization of 11-cis retinal to all-trans retinal.
  3. The reduction of all-trans retinal to 11-cis retinol.
  4. The dissociation of the phosphate group from 11-cis retinal.
